Functional Representability in Local Set Theories

Authors: Enrique Ruiz Hernández and Pedro Solórzano

Published in: LIPIcs, Volume 384, 31st International Conference on Types for Proofs and Programs (TYPES 2025)


Abstract
In general local set theories (LST), there is an incomplete representability as (x↦τ) for syntactic functions, i.e. those given by descriptions of the form ∀ x∃!yγ, for some formula γ. The well-known equivalence theorem establishes among other things that it is possible to produce a well-termed local set theory that extends any given LST. However, the natural translation between the corresponding languages still does not guarantee strict functional representability, but only up to isomorphisms. In this report, natural isomorphisms that are compatible with reasoning internally in the original LST are made explicit and explored in more generality. The internal translation along them is exhibited to be compatible with all logical operations; syntactic functions naturally represent themselves in a robust way as described in the main results.
